Oscars Conductor Eimear Noone backs this year's launch of the Frank Maher Awards for classical teens

Oscars conductor and composer Eimear Noone at the launch of the 2023 Top Security/Frank Maher Classical Music Awards for talented teens with 18 year old Daimee Ng, last year’s winner.

Eimear Noone, the award-winning Galway composer and conductor, has lent her support to the 2023 Top Security/Frank Maher Classical Music Awards for talented teens, with a €5,000 prize for the winner.

The awards are open to Leaving Cert students who play the piano, brass or woodwind instruments in Longford and across the country. All the winners have received national and international recognition for their achievements, and many have used their prize money as a springboard to fund their studies at some of the world’s most renowned music colleges and institutions. These include Juilliard School, MUK Vienna, Barenboim-Said Akademie, Royal College of Music, Conservatoire Nationale Superieur de Musique et de Danse and Kronberg Academy.

The €5,000 top prize will be used by the winner to attend a recognised place of tuition, a course of study in Ireland or abroad or on a purchase necessary for the development of their talent. The remaining finalists will each receive a €300 bursary.

The closing date for this year’s entries is Friday 6th October 2023. Further information, rules and a copy of the application form for downloading on www. frankmaherclassicalmusicawards .com
